Know the Statute of Limitations
Asbestos victims have the opportunity to file a lawsuit. It is crucial for the victim to find an attorney who is knowledgeable about the statute of limitations. This will help ensure that the patient is not unable to pursue their case due to missed filing deadlines.
In most personal injury cases the statute of limitation begins when an individual is injured. However when it comes to asbestos exposure, there is a special rule known as the discovery rule. The statute of limitations begins when the asbestos-related disease is diagnosed, but not when the individual first became exposed to it. This is because m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ses typically have an extended latency period.
The discovery rule is vital for victims since it gives them the right to file a lawsuit against companies who exposed them to asbestos in an unjust manner. A mesothelioma suit is filed as a personal injury lawsuit and includes monetary compensation, such as for income loss medical expenses, loss of income, as well as suffering and pain. The family of the victim who died due to mesothelioma or another asbestos-related illness, can bring a wrongful-death lawsuit. In wrongful death suits, juries award compensation to the victims and their families for funeral expenses and loss of companionship. Asbestos victims might also be eligible to file a workers compensation claim against their employer to receive financial assistance. Veterans' benefits could be available if the victim was a member of the military. Workers' compensation claims are generally settled outside of court, while mesothelioma lawsuits often go to trial.
